Crawlspace foundation repair services focus on addressing issues beneath a building’s ground level that can compromise the stability and safety of a property. These services typically involve inspecting the crawlspace for signs of damage, such as sagging or uneven supports, moisture intrusion, and pest infestations. Repair methods may include installing or replacing support beams, piers, or foundation walls, as well as sealing and insulating the space to prevent future problems. Proper repair work aims to stabilize the foundation, ensuring the structural integrity of the property and reducing the risk of further damage.
Many problems that crawlspace foundation repair services help resolve are related to shifting or settling soil, water intrusion, and wood rot. Over time, these issues can lead to uneven floors, cracked walls, and gaps in the foundation. Moisture accumulation in crawlspaces can cause mold growth and attract pests, which may affect indoor air quality and property value. Repair services often focus on correcting these issues by reinforcing or replacing compromised supports, improving drainage, and sealing vents or cracks to prevent water entry. Addressing these problems early can help maintain the longevity of the property and prevent costly repairs in the future.

The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Morrilton, AR.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for crawlspace foundation repair range from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the extent of the damage and necessary work. For example, minor repairs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ive stabilization can approach the higher end.
Labor and Material Expenses - Labor costs usually make up a significant portion of the total, with local pros charging between $75 and $150 per hour. Material costs vary based on the repair type, such as piers or supports, which can add $500 to $2,500 to the project.
Factors Affecting Cost - The size of the crawlspace and the severity of the foundation issues influence overall costs. Larger areas or complex repairs in Morrilton, AR, and nearby areas tend to be at the higher end of the typical price range.
Additional Charges - Extra services like moisture barrier installation or pest remediation may increase total costs by $500 to $2,000.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ific foundation repair need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
